First let's talk about the hotel.
We stayed at the Holiday Inn Resort.
I would definitely recommend it to anyone.
It is pricey, but they all are this time of year.
It is nice, clean, and comfortable, but it is NOT fancy.
Which makes taking all the hoodlums easy and carefree.
The place is kid heaven.
DO NOT expect the room to reflect the amount of cash you just forked out for it.
It's ALL about the amenities and the "kid-ness" of the place you are paying for.
There are activities planed every 30 minutes to an hour all day long!! 
From bingo to the Cupid Shuffle and the Wobble.
The DJ played the best songs and the kids LOVED DJ Jim.
The kid staff is made up of college kids and are all super energetic and laugh and play with the kids.
Awesome.

It is NOT a place I would go to spend the week alone with my husband and no children.
There are children EVERYWHERE!! :)
The rooms are just "normal" hotel rooms.
I loved it!
The kids loved it!
The hubster loved it!

The sand on the emerald coast is beautiful. 
Crisp and white and warm between your toes.
The water is emerald.
Hence, the emerald coast.
The water, however, on our trip was not great.
I struggled the entire vacation and repeated...
"it's just the nature of things. It is just the process of the ocean. It isn't always like this."
over, and over, and over.
One word.
Seaweed.
Of course the seaweed would choose to come ashore the week we were there.
But, it's just nature and we chose to love it anyway.
It isn't always there.
Just a week or two every year or so.
